Action item (PM-2417): The Tilewright prefetcher fetched map tiles for regions outside the user's entitlement scope during the March incident, caching restricted basemap layers on shared edge nodes. Owner: the Geocache platform team at Lanternfield Systems. Remediation: enforce entitlement checks before enqueueing prefetch jobs and purge affected caches. Security review is requested on the proposed check placement. Full threat-model notes and the purge audit log live on the internal page below.

operations page: https://jenkins.torvadyn.local/build/deploy/display/pages/611247f0a622ae80

Ticket #2907 — Signature check fails on report builder export

Support: customers exporting from the Tallyvane report builder see a signature verification error after the sorting-stability patch. The patch changed row ordering in grouped exports, which altered the serialized payload, so exports signed before the patch now fail verification against cached manifests. Advise customers to regenerate reports; old exports cannot be re-verified. Fresh exports are signed with the key below.

signing key of fadug-haweg = bky19_x2JJNa4RuE34mQa9TgK

## Releases

Heads up: as of 2.0, Crateloop's crusty homegrown job queue is gone, replaced by the new Relaybox worker pool. Releases now ship the worker image and the scheduler migration together — don't deploy one without the other or jobs will strand. If you're on call during a rollout, watch the dead-letter count for the first hour. All release images are signed before they hit the registry, and your node verifies them at pull time using the deploy key below.

deploy key for kajep-bawig: bky9_APVW7kgHb

Heads up, reviewer: the PayloopQ integration suite keeps flaking on the account-recovery path because the sandbox ledger resets mid-run. If recovery-flow tests time out, retry once before blaming the branch. To unlock the staging recovery console yourself during review, you'll need the service passphrase our ops lead rotates monthly. The current one is listed below.

unlock words, fawig-bagef: olidor-holir-istox-holath-tamys-quenion-giliel